The MSc Logistics and Supply Chain Management course provides a comprehensive understanding of logistics and supply chain management concepts, principles and practices.
You will explore the efficient flow and storage of goods, services and related information from point of origin to point of consumption, while examining how supply chain management has become central to business competitiveness.
The course develops advanced skills in designing, managing and improving logistics and supply chain systems, with specialist study in areas such as supply chain analytics, resilience, operations, humanitarian logistics and project management.

Learning activities are designed from a student-centred perspective, with interactive on-campus learning supported by asynchronous preparation and consolidation activities. Teaching includes seminars, individual and group projects and independent study. Assessment may include reflective essays, problem-solving exercises, presentations and written examinations, with a research dissertation or applied project.
The course is accredited by the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port. Placement may be available at the project stage, usually with local companies, where students undertake applied projects supervised by academic staff and company employees.
Students who complete 180 credits, including all required core modules, are eligible for the MSc Logistics and Supply Chain Management award. Graduates may progress to MPhil or PhD study, or pursue Chartered Membership status with relevant professional bodies.

Applicants will typically possess an honours degree from a UK university or equivalent in a subject area that may include engineering, mathematics, economics, business studies, geography, planning or social studies, with or without previous work experience.
Applicants may also be considered with other academic, vocational or professional qualifications deemed equivalent.
Applicants whose first language is not English must demonstrate English language competence. The usual requirement is IELTS 6.0 overall, with no component below 5.5, or an equivalent recognised English language qualification.
Computer literacy in Microsoft Office software, including Word and Excel, is desirable. Some background in quantitative methods in business is also desirable.
